/ Abstract
Evidence is presented for the decay $B_c+\rightarrow J/ψ3π^+2π^-$ using proton-proton collision data, cor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 3fb$^{-1}$, collected with the LHCb detector. A signal yield of $32\pm8$ decays is found with a significance of 4.5 standard deviations. The ratio of the branching fraction of the $B_c^+\rightarrow J/ψ3π^+ 2π^-$ decay to that of the $B_c^+ \rightarrow J/ψπ^+$ decay is measured to be $$ \frac{Br (B_c^+ \rightarrow J/ψ3π^+2π^)}{Br (B_c^+ \rightarrow J/ψπ^+)} = 1.74\pm0.44\pm0.24, $$ where the first uncertainty is statistical and the second is systematic.
